The position: The Assistant Maintenance Manager will carry out the duties necessary to maintain and enhance the value of the assigned community and will assume the Maintenance Manager's responsibilities when Maintenance Manger is not available.

The pay: The anticipated pay range for this opportunity is $20 -$22 an hour plus monthly bonuses and competitive benefits package

Responsibilities

  • Troubleshoot , diagnose and repair HVAC, electrical, plumbing, pool, flooring, carpentry, dry wall and exterior
  • Complete assigned work orders
  • Ensure all work orders are responded to within 24 - 48 hours
  • Assist Maintenance Manager in maintaining the Make Ready process for all vacant units
  • Report supply needs to Maintenance Manager and or Community Manager and maintain shop organization
  • Ability to safely operate the following equipment; power washer, backpack blower, floor scrubbers, carpet cleaner and sweepers
  • Ability to be on call for after hours emergencies
  • Complete make-ready process of vacant apartments as directed by the Community Manager and Service Manager.
  • Work within expense limits established.
  • Maintain inventory controls for cost effective operations.
  • Assist in monitoring all work being performed by outside contractors.
  • Carry cell phone as required for on-call maintenance.
  • Monitor and maintain all building systems as assigned.
Qualifications

Education & Experience:
  • A minimum of 1 year of related experience
  • Prior experience in Multifamily Community maintenance, plumbing, carpentry, electrical, and painting preferred
  • Valid Driver's License
  • EPA or HVAC certification; CPO certification preferred
Physical Requirements:
  • Must be able to walk, stand, climb stairs or ladders and access various areas of the property
  • May be required to push or pull items and reach overhead
  • May be required to bend, stoop or kneel
  • May require dexterity of hands and fingers and ability to grasp tools
  • Must be able to see to perform inspections, read blueprints and schematics and read computer screens
  • Must be able to hear and understand verbal communications in person and over the phone or computer
  • Must be able to hear to detect sounds indicating potential issues, such as machinery noises or alarms
  • May occasionally be required to lift or carry items weighing up to 50 pounds. Occasionally lifting heavier items with assistance of team members or lifting equipment
  • Must be able to operate various maintenance tools including power tools, ladders and lifts.
  • Must be able to operate a computer, keyboard, mouse and other office equipment
Work Environment:
  • This role is based on site and requires that the employee spend time outside with exposure to the elements.
  • May require working in confined spaces, heights and potentially hazardous areas
